Output 34fcc028063016e4efc31ee779572ac14c86e48b7108d95b40b1de27a39f422a:0

value
52265330
script pubkey
OP_0 OP_PUSHBYTES_20 1ff228da57a4c538ccca7a360a01a3f56704c611
address
ltc1qrlez3kjh5nzn3nx20gmq5qdr74nsf3s3caf2rm
transaction
34fcc028063016e4efc31ee779572ac14c86e48b7108d95b40b1de27a39f422a
spent
true